DBCtrlGridへのボタン配置


えび  2013-10-23 19:22:29  No: 45452

DBCtrlGridでボタンを使用します。
TBitBtnの派生クラスで、ControlStyleにcsReplicatableを追加し、ボタン自体は動作するのですが、そのままだと描画に不具合が出ます。
(マウスオーバー時の状態でコピーが描画される等)
描画に関する部分を修正したいのですが、TButtonGlyphなどローカルなクラスを使用していて、実装が困難に見えました。

必要な処理をTButtonGlyphなどからソースレベルでのコピーで実装する方法になりますでしょうか?何かスマートな方法があれば教えてください。

環境は、Delphi2007,Windows7です。


※返信する前に利用規約をご確認ください。

※Google reCAPTCHA認証からCloudflare Turnstile認証へ変更しました。






  このエントリーをはてなブックマークに追加